WebMay 26, 2024 · Instead of setting a specific bit index to false, we can simply clear it using the clear (index) method: bitSet.set ( 42 ); assertThat (bitSet.get ( 42 )).isTrue (); bitSet.clear ( 42 ); assertThat (bitSet.get ( 42 )).isFalse (); Moreover, we can also clear a range of bits with the clear (fromInclusive, toExclusive) overloaded version: WebDec 31, 2024 · Collection.clear () We'll first dive into the Collection.clear () method. Let's check the Javadoc of the method. According to it, the purpose of clear () is to remove every single element from the list. So, basically, calling clear () on any list will result in the list becoming empty. 3. Collection.removeAll ()

WebJan 10, 2024 · Java HashSet clear () The clear method deletes all elements from the set. brands.clear (); The method has no parameters. Java HashSet contains () The contains method returns true if the set contains the specified element. brands.contains ("Volvo"); The parameter is the element whose presence in this set is to be tested.
